Dr. Joan Mizrahi earned her Ph.D. in clinical psychology at George Mason University in 2003. Originally from Texas, she completed undergraduate and doctoral degrees in music and worked as a pianist and music teacher before beginning a second career in the field of psychology. Dr. Mizrahi is a Virginia licensed clinical psychologist.
Dr. Mizrahi strives to create a warm and supportive environment in which
clients can safely share their concerns. She uses both cognitive-behavioral
and more insight-oriented approaches to help reduce distress, improve
coping, and promote personal growth. She also makes use of expressive-arts
therapies when appropriate.
Dr. Mizrahi’s areas of clinical interest include body image concerns
and eating disorders, anxiety, and depression. She is also interested
in relationship and family issues and self development throughout the
life-span. She has a special interest in the relationship between self-expression
and creativity and emotional well-being.
Joan continues to enjoy listening to and performing music during her leisure hours.
